gnome-sound-recorder(1)				       gnome-sound-recorder(1)

NAME
       gnome-sound-recorder - simple sound recorder

SYNOPSIS
       gnome-sound-recorder [OPTION...]

DESCRIPTION
       gnome-sound-recorder  enables  you  to record and play .flac, .ogg, and
       .wav sound files.

OPTIONS
       gnome-sound-recorder only accepts the standard GNOME and GTK options.
